The Sonian Forest

Highlight • Forest

Groenendaal station is also our gateway to the Sonian Forest. You can't miss it, the world's largest beech trees are here. Their trunks have diameters of up to 160 centimeters and some peaks up to 50 meters high in the air. They are often even more than two centuries old. Parts of this 'primeval forest' have been recognized as a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Together with the magical Hallerbos, which is covered every spring with a purple blanket of wild bluebells and the Meerdaalwoud-Dijle Valley, it is part of the Brabantse Wouden National Park. Cornelius Chapel

Highlight • Religious Site

The Saint Cornelius Chapel on the Kloosterweg was built at the end of the 19th century and the saint was invoked against paralysis and falling disease. Pope Cornelius, who died as a martyr in 253, was told to heal a woman of paralysis. He was also venerated in the priory. The chapel stands between three lime trees. The place was called 'Lindekensboom' in 1688.
